Why Live in Koloa

Koloa is a neighborhood rich in history and modern amenities, nestled between the ocean and forested foothills. The historic Old Koloa Town, established in 1835, features flat-front shops and charming restaurants, while the newly opened Shops at Koloa Village add contemporary conveniences, including one of the best grocery stores on the south shore. Residential streets showcase traditional Hawaiian ranch-style homes in sky, water, and earth tones, alongside modern plantation-style homes and occasional Craftsman bungalows. New construction homes in Koloa Estates offer high ceilings and expansive outdoor spaces. Koloa Elementary is highly rated, providing a strong start for students who later attend Chiefess Kamakahelei Middle and Kauai High schools. Anne Knudsen Park, also known as Koloa Park, is a hub for tennis, pickleball, and youth baseball, and hosts the Koloa Farmers Market on Mondays. The Waita Reservoir, a vital agricultural resource, can be explored via guided ATV tours from Aloha Kauai Tours. Dining options include La Spezia for Italian cuisine, Koloa Fish Market for fresh poke, and Dark Horse Coffee Roasters for creative espresso drinks. Sports enthusiasts enjoy Friendly Waves, while Mango’s offers ice cream and shave ice. Grocery shopping is convenient with Big Save and the family-owned Sueoka Market, which has been serving the community since the 1930s. Koloa also features Kauai Juice Co., known for its cold-pressed elixirs. With a low crime risk compared to the national average, Koloa provides a safe and vibrant community with plenty of things to do.
